The Pharmacy Council of India (PCI) is the statutory body under Ministry of Health and
Family Welfare, Government of India. It is constituted under the Pharmacy Act, 1948. The
Council was first constituted on 4 March 1948. Dr. Montukumar Patel is elected as new
president.
Members
The Pharmacy Council of India is constituted by central government every five years. . There
are three types of members collectively forms a frame of PCI.
Elected members
Nominated members
Ex-officio members
Objectives
The objectives of the PCI are:-
To regulate the
pharmacy education in the Country.
To allow the registration as a pharmacist under the
pharmacy act.
To regulate the profession and practice of pharmacy.
